Two UK Law Firms Delay Partner Promotions

Posted Apr 8, 2009 7:18 AM CST
By Debra Cassens Weiss

Two British law firms have pushed back dates for partner promotions as they complete restructuring plans.

Clifford Chance plans to ax up to 92 partners in the restructuring, expected to be completed by this summer, Legal Week reports. The partner promotions process will begin after that, the story says.

Allen & Overy, which is also laying off partners, is believed to be delaying its partner promotion decisions until at least May, after a restructuring there is complete, the story says.
